In one of the hobby electronics shop over here, ready-to-stick PCBs for musical cards are available. Buy the one you like & stick it. Thats it!
The PCB has single COB (Chip on Board) which is very thin and it is difficult to build such PCBs at home using standard DIP ICs.

The M66 is small ic that can drive a small speaker or piezo buzzer
cheap and easy to use (and available at Maplin if u liv in the uk)

M66T-02B Twinkle Twinkle Little Star 16·4sec
M66T-36 Old McDonald Had a Farm 24·8sec
M66T-205 I’d Like To Teach The World To Sing 20·4sec
M66T-214 White Christmas 49·5sec
M66T-215 Warning Tone 10·8sec
